Output 5999d43d05e9a9aa5350e29f4ed34b594d547bbf1306d5bd9e74c4bd00161a21:2

value
604668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b42b6dd046c9688a78326e8d55566ab5d5d28ae5 OP_EQUAL
address
3J7faa2UjYDV5qTGecB5AcYHPivNYud24p
transaction
5999d43d05e9a9aa5350e29f4ed34b594d547bbf1306d5bd9e74c4bd00161a21
spent
true